A Texas buyer's agent learns that the listing agent misrepresented the property's square footage. The buyer's agent is obligated to:

AIgnore it since it was the listing agent's misrepresentation
BInform their buyer client of the known discrepancy✓ Correct
CReport only to TREC without telling the buyer
DAllow the sale to proceed since the contract is already signed

Explanation

A buyer's agent who discovers a material misrepresentation about a property (like incorrect square footage) must inform their client of the known discrepancy. The agent's duty is to their buyer client, and they cannot allow the buyer to proceed on false information.
